Betty Wilson was a legendary cricket star who made a significant impact on the sport during her professional career that spanned over 20 years. Born on November 21, 1921, in Melbourne, Australia, Wilson's love for cricket began at a young age.
As a child growing up in Melbourne, Wilson first started playing cricket for the Collingwood women's cricket team. Her talent and passion for the game quickly became evident, and she soon caught the attention of the cricketing world.
Wilson's impressive skills on the pitch led to her being selected to play for the Victoria Spirits, where she showcased her right arm off break bowling style. In 1985, Wilson made history by becoming the first women's cricket player to be inducted into the Australian Sporting Hall of Fame. This momentous achievement solidified her status as a cricketing icon and paved the way for future generations of female cricketers.
Wilson's legacy in the sport of cricket extended beyond her playing days. In recognition of her contributions to the game, the Betty Wilson Young Player of the Year award was established over 30 years later to honor the best women's cricket player under the age of 25.
